When should I work with an accident insurance claim lawyer?
It's a good idea to consult a lawyer as quickly as possible after an accident, particularly if injuries are involved, or if there is a conflict concerning liability.
2. Just how much do accident insurance claim legal representatives charge?
The majority of accident legal representatives deal with a contingency charge basis, indicating they just earn money if you win your case. Fees usually vary from 25% to 40% of the settlement amount.
3. What if my claim is rejected?
If your claim is denied, an accident insurance claim lawyer can help determine the factors for rejection and guide you through the appeals process or litigation if essential.
4. How long do I need to submit a claim?
The time limitation for submitting an accident claim varies by state, typically ranging from one to 3 years. It's crucial to seek advice from a lawyer instantly to avoid missing out on deadlines.
5. Will I need to go to court?
While numerous claims are settled out of court, having a lawyer with lawsuits experience is vital if settlements stop working and court intervention ends up being required.
